Satan's Brew (1976)

£0.00

(Satansbraten)


Country: GER
Technical: col 112m
Director: Rainer Werner Fassbinder
Cast: Kurt Raab, Margit Carstensen, Helen Vita

Synopsis:

A German anarchist poet has writer's block (presumably a German joke) and falls back on his mistresses for funds while coping with his wife, deranged brother and a police murder investigation.

Review:

Fassbinder's essay in comedy, as you might just have guessed, is indistinguishable from his dramas except that more seems to happen. Whether you make any sense of it is another matter.
